CELEBRATE MARDI GRAS IN OJAI THIS WEEKEND

The 25th Annual Ojai Mardi Gras Masquerade Ball Back to the Future! – 25 Years of Memories

By Information Provided by the 2015 the Ojai Mardi Gras Wake Up! Krewe March 1, 2015
The 2015 the Ojai Mardi Gras Wake Up! Krewe is hosting their 25th Anniversary Mardi Gras celebration on Saturday, March 7th, from 7:30 pm till 1:00 am, at the Ojai Art Center, 113 South Montgomery St. This is an adult only party, but on Sunday, March 8th there will be a smaller party just for kids.

The 2015 the Ojai Mardi Gras Wake Up! Silver anniversary theme, is Back to the Future, and it embraces all of the past revelry and wild concoctions of the past quarter Century of Ojai’s best Mardi Gras party.

Don a simple mask, wear one of your past creations, or craft an extravagantly creative ensemble and participate in our costume contest. This year you will have 25 years of themes to work with to help decide your costume.

Prior themes include:
The Wizards of Odd, Burning Desire, Mayan Mystery, Greenman’s Magickal Lair, Zydeco Zoo, 60’s LoveFest,, Super Heroes, Alice in Jungleland, The Thrill of Brazil, Tribal Feathers, Big Top Ojai, Garden of Earthly Delights, Deep Space, Deep Sea Cruise, and Mardi Gras Madness, to name a few. 

 If sizzling dance music is your passion. Come on down. This year's all-star band has just gotten hotter and better over the years. A unique mix of New Orleans, funk, soul, rock, and Cajun dance music is performed by some of Ojai’s world class musicians. Dance your booty off to: Jim Calire on Hammond B-3 Organ, accordion and sax. John Zeretsky, violins, theremin, percussion, and high spirits, Patricia Cardinali on guitar, vocals, percussion; leading the band with her saucy larger than life star power. George Friedenthal, of Raw Silk fame will join in on keyboard with his funky R&B vocals that’s sure to get the dancers trancing.

Connie Early, from the band Aquarius, will be bringing her soulful vocals to add to this incredible lineup.  Ron Seba graces us on slide guitar, rhythm guitar, and gravelly vocals ala Dr. John, straight from the swamps of Louisiana.  In the rhythm section we’ve got the smokin’ hot bass of Stan Taylor, Dave Stuart on the drums and wild man Burton Lang on congas and percussion. No one can sit still when this band puts it in gear. Other celestial guest stars will be appearing in this amazing lineup.

 The “Art Fools”, a loose, dedicated and playful collective of artists, sculptors, painters and hangers on, have spent the past couple of months creating imaginative sets, and delightful decorations that will transform the Ojai Art Center into a magical, nostalgic, futuristic, progressive, regressive mask and costume menagerie. The fabulous local art that will cover the walls will be on display in the gallery till the end of March.

 Replenish your energy reserves with our scrumptious Cajun cuisine and partake of salubrious spirits at the no-host bar. Join in the costume contest, the traditional throwing of beads and of course the coronation of this year’s fabulous king and queen, Lanny & Rondia Kaufer.

FOR KID'S & TEENS
The following day, on Sunday March 8th from 12-3pm, the party continues with a Fais-Do-Do: Cajun Dance Party, a family oriented musical event with Crowfoot  a local Cajun/Zydeco band led by Mark Parson on fiddle and guitar, Lee Rollag also on fiddle and guitar, Rick Borella on bass guitar and Roger Reid on drums.  

There will be Cajun dance lessons and a face painter, so bring the grandparents and your kids in costume, plus your dancing shoes for a fun afternoon of art, music and Mardi Gras fun. Admission: $5 adults, kids under 12 free.
